Overview of Piroxicam

Piroxicam is a non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drug (NSAID) widely used to reduce inflammation and relieve pain. It is commonly prescribed for conditions such as osteoarthritis, rheumatoid arthritis, and other musculoskeletal disorders. This medication works by inhibiting the production of prostaglandins, which are substances in the body responsible for pain, swelling, and inflammation. As an oral medication, Piroxicam is available in capsule form and is typically taken once daily, offering the convenience of a simple dosing schedule. Its effectiveness and long duration of action make it a popular choice among patients and healthcare providers alike.

Potential Side Effects and Risks

While Piroxicam is effective, it also carries the risk of side effects, some of which can be serious. Common reactions include gastrointestinal issues such as nausea, indigestion, and stomach upset. More severe concerns involve gastrointestinal bleeding or ulcers, especially with long-term use or in individuals with a history of stomach problems. Other possible side effects include headache, dizziness, and skin rash. Like other NSAIDs, Piroxicam may increase the risk of cardiovascular events, such as heart attack or stroke, particularly when used at higher doses or for extended periods. Patients are advised to use this medication with caution and to consult a healthcare professional if any adverse reactions occur.

Precautions and Interactions

Patients taking Piroxicam should inform their healthcare provider of any existing health conditions, particularly gastrointestinal issues, heart problems, or allergies to NSAIDs. It is also important to review other medications being taken, as Piroxicam can interact with blood thinners, other NSAIDs, certain antidepressants, and medications for hypertension. Combining Piroxicam with alcohol significantly increases the risk of gastrointestinal bleeding. Pregnant and breastfeeding women should discuss the risks and benefits with their doctor before starting this medication. To reduce potential risks, doctors often recommend taking the lowest effective dose for the shortest duration necessary to control symptoms.

Usage Recommendations

The typical dosage of Piroxicam varies based on the severity of the condition and the patient's response. It is usually prescribed as a 20 mg capsule once daily, with adjustments made by the healthcare provider as needed. Patients are advised not to exceed the prescribed dose and to follow their doctor's instructions carefully. Taking the medication with food can help minimize gastrointestinal discomfort. Regular monitoring by a healthcare professional is recommended for long-term use to detect any adverse effects early. If a dose is missed, it should be taken as soon as remembered unless it is close to the next scheduled dose. In such cases, the missed dose should be skipped to avoid overdose.
